ABSTRACT:
A machine (20) for rolling power transmission formations in a workpiece includes a base (20) having a lower end (24) for providing support thereof in an upwardly standing orientation. The base (22) includes a pair of spaced base portions (30) and a rear connecting base portion (32). The spaced base portions (30) project forwardly from the rear connecting base portion (32) to define a vertically extending workspace (34) and are secured to each other and to the rear connecting base portion by tie rod assemblies (38, 40, 42). Headstock and tailstock spindle supports (48,52) cooperate to rotatably mount the workpiece about a rotational axis (A) of the machine. A pair of vertically movable slides (66) respectively mount a pair of forming racks (68) and are respectively mounted by the spaced base portions (30) on opposite sides of the rotational axis (A) about which the workpiece is rotatably supported such that the forming racks oppose each other and roll power transmission formations in the workpiece during vertical movement in opposite directions.
